You're probably not wrapping the modal window in a Form, please read ModalWindow's javadoc.

I'm using a panel inside wicket's native ModalWindow. The panel contains a
form with an AjaxSubmitLink. The onSubmit method of the form does some
processing (reading an submitted file into a BufferedImage component) and
then adds some components to the AjaxRequestTarget. The problem is that the
added components are not updated.

I have tried adding the form's containing div, the form itself as well as
single components (a label and an image component) to the AjaxRequestTarget,
without any luck. A debugger confirms that the onSubmit code is executed
correctly and that the components are added to the AjaxRequestTarget as
expected.

If I close the ModalWindow and open it again (calling it's show() method,
the components I tried to update in the submit are now showing their updated
content.

If I add the panel, that I use as content for the modal window, directly to
a div on the enclosing page (or enclosing panel) it is updated as expected
on submit. Somehow the fact that it is showing inside the ModalWindow
prevents the ajax updating from taking effect.

I am using Wicket 6.6.0 (also tried downgrading to 6.0.0 and 6.5.0, same
result). If it makes any difference, the application runs inside a Jetty 8
server.

I assume that I'm using the ModalWindow in a wrong way somehow, but I have
no idea what I could possibly be doing wrong. Any suggestions are very
welcome.
